In the latest episode of Fire Fighting in Canada This Week: A new study shows that firefighters continue to experience frequent nonfatal injuries. Then, a Nova Scotia inspection finds all but two hydrants in the village of Baddeck working. And finally, a deputy fire chief at the Fort Erie Fire Department in Ontario, is working with other emergency services to raise awareness of human trafficking in Canada.
